Types of Door Hinges

Door hinges can be found in numerous styles, each created for specific applications and aesthetic appeals. Here are some common types:

1. Butt Hinges

  • Description: The most typical type of hinge discovered on residential doors.
  • Usage: Suitable for standard interior and outside doors.
  • Advantages: Easy to install and replace; readily available in different sizes and finishes.

2. Constant Hinges

  • Description: Also known as piano hinges, these run the full length of the door.
  • Usage: Ideal for heavy doors or doors that see frequent usage, like gymnasium doors.
  • Benefits: Distribute weight equally; provide extra support and sturdiness.

3. Concealed Hinges

  • Description: These hinges are concealed when the door is closed.
  • Usage: Common in cabinetry or modern doors for a sleek look.
  • Benefits: Offers a minimalist aesthetic; reduces wear on door edges.

4. Strap Hinges

  • Description: Long and narrow, these are often ornamental and noticeable.
  • Usage: Commonly used for gates and garage doors.
  • Benefits: Provides a rustic or classic appearance; strong and resilient.

5. Pivot Hinges

  • Description: These allow doors to pivot from a single point at the top and bottom.
  • Usage: Ideal for heavy doors or distinct architectural styles.
  • Benefits: Allows for smooth operation; accommodates much heavier loads.
Factors to Consider When Selecting Door Hinges

When picking door hinges, several elements must be considered, consisting of:

  • Material: Choose from materials like stainless steel, brass, or plastic based on your requirements (e.g., sturdiness, looks).

  • End up: Select a finish that matches your door and décor (e.g., matte black, polished chrome, or brushed nickel).

  • Size: Ensure hinges are the right size for your door. Standard domestic doors normally utilize hinges that are 3.5 to 4 inches.

  • Weight Capacity: Always check the weight ranking of the hinge, particularly for heavy doors.

  • Design: Consider the design of your space and choose hinges that match the overall theme.

How to Upgrade Door Hinges

Upgrading door hinges is a straightforward procedure that can be completed with standard tools. Here's a step-by-step guide:

Tools You Will Need

  • Screwdriver (flathead or Phillips, depending upon your screws)
  • New hinges
  • Wood filler (if required)
  • Sandpaper (if refinishing)
  • Paint or stain (optional)

Steps:

  1. Remove the Old Hinges: Unscrew the hinges from the door and the door frame. You might require to use a chisel to produce a better fit for new hinges if the old ones were of a various size.

  2. Prepare the Surface: Fill any holes left from the old hinges with wood filler. As soon as dry, sand it smooth.

  3. Install New Hinges: Position the new hinges in the desired area and screw them in location.

  4. Evaluate the Door: Open and close the door several times to guarantee it runs smoothly.

  5. Ending up Touches: Touch up any paint or stain as needed.

3. What products are best for outdoor door hinges?

Stainless-steel or brass are suggested for outside hinges due to their resistance to rust and deterioration.
